MJ made a second comeback to the NBA in 2001 with the Washington Wizards. He retired in 2003 right before LeBron was selected with the No.1 pick.

Former Celtics star Antoine Walker had the opportunity to share the court with MJ and a few other players in 2001. This happened right before Jordan’s return to the floor. He was trying to get into game shape, you know. So, they had scrimmages with Tim Hardaway, Michael Finley, Juwan Howard, and other top players.

“We treated LeBron like the 16-year-old he was” said Antoine. “Very competitive. All we talked about every day was winning. He used to give me so much stuff about not winning a championship. If you weren’t a winner, he had little respect for you.”

It was an awesome opportunity and LeBron didn’t even expect game time. He was just a kid surrounded by great stars. Being close to these guys was crazy and LeBron enjoyed every bit of it.

“The only reason I played is because the guys that was in the league you know, after a few hours some of them get tired.”

King James was starstruck and he got the best of this experience.

“For me to be on the court at 16 years old, a sophomore in high school, with my favorite player of all time [Jordan] it was like, this can’t be real, man.”
